Masút Vineyard & Winery is a boutique, family-run estate nestled in the cool, rugged hills of Mendocino County, California. Founded in 2009 by Ben and Jake Fetzer, third-generation vintners from the iconic Fetzer winemaking family, Masút represents a return to roots – a focused, hands-on approach to crafting expressive, site-driven wines from their own land.
The estate is located in the Eagle Peak AVA, a remote and elevated region where coastal breezes and a long growing season produce wines of freshness, structure, and balance. Sitting at elevations ranging from 900 to 1,800 feet, the Masút vineyard is planted primarily to Pinot Noir and Chardonnay, varieties that thrive in the area’s cool climate, volcanic soils, and sustainable farming practices.
Masút is deeply committed to organic viticulture, with a focus on small-lot winemaking and minimal intervention. The result is a portfolio of wines that reflect both the uniqueness of the site and the dedication of the family behind them. With limited production and an emphasis on quality over quantity, Masút has earned a strong following among wine lovers who appreciate purity, precision, and authenticity in their glass.
Today, Masút stands as a testament to the Fetzer family’s enduring legacy, honouring tradition while forging a distinctive path in California’s next-generation winemaking scene.
